data_diff objects fail on round trip to Rdata files #23

I found the following behavior surprising:

library(daff)
example(diff_data)  # creates the "dd" patch

save(dd, file = "patch_loading.Rdata")
load("patch_loading.Rdata")

dd
## Error in context_eval(join(src), private$context) : 
##  Context has been disposed.

Almost all R objects can be safely written to Rdata or RDS files. Is this failure expected behavior?

If this is intended, I can contribute a documentation patch to diff_data and write_diff so people at least know to expect this -- it caught me off guard since R objects are usually self-contained and Rdata/RDS files are a big part of my workflow.
